Quthing
Quthing is the southernmost district of Lesotho. The biggest town in the district is called Moyeni. It is by far the most diverse district in Lesotho as Baphuthi, Zulus and Xhosas are found in large numbers and still speak their native languages as opposed to other districts where indigenous cultures have vanished.Kokobe
